Third and final suspect arrested in connection with Dec. 2019 shooting on Pearson Drive

On March 22, the final suspect sought in connection to the shooting that was reported to have occurred in 4700 block of Pearson Dr. in Woodbridge (22193) on Dec. 19, 2019, was arrested. The suspect, Tavon Everett Lee VINES, was located and taken into custody in Camp Springs, MD by members of the U.S. Marshals Fugitive Task Force.

Suspect turns herself in without incident in connection with 2016 assault

On Feb. 24, 2021 the suspect sought in connection to the assault that was reported to have occurred at an apartment located in the 1500 block of Tyler Cl in Woodbridge (22191) on Aug. 15, 2016, was arrested. The suspect, Kelly Jasmine ALEGRIA, turned herself in to police without incident, according to Ofc. Wade Dickinson, public information officer.

COVID-19: UVA School of Medicine launches virtual town halls starting March 22 at 8 p.m.

Under the auspices of the University School of Medicine, 50+ scientific experts from across the United States, including virologists, infectious disease specialists and medical doctors, are launching a virtual town hall series beginning March 22 (and continuing on on March 24, 25, 26 and 30) to answer the public’s questions about the COVID-19 vaccines. The first town hall begins tonight at 8 p.m. and will run about 45 minutes.

Old Bridge Road - Lake Ridge’s main thoroughfare - to be realigned at a cost of $11.5 million

Information about a project to realign Old Bridge Road at Occoquan Rd. will be posted on Prince William County's website in a virtual presentation on Wednesday March 24 at 7 p.m. The presentation, by the Prince William County Department of Transportation, will cover project scope, schedule, and proposed improvements. The presentation is for public information and comments, a news release said.
